Hi maustin816, we apologize for the inconvenience. Last week, a U.S. Sony Support article was updated and incorrectly removed the reference to future support for VRR and ALLM for the X900H series. Please note that this was an error, and the plan to support these features is unchanged from the previous communication wherein we state that the X900H will support VRR and ALLM via a future firmware update. The article containing the erroneous information on Sony Support has been updated with the correct information: https://www.sony.com/electronics/support/televisions-projectors/articles/00246472. Software updates are released at different times, depending on the operator, market, region, or country. Therefore, we cannot give you an exact date when the update will be available for your TV.
